De Sanctis Has Written " From The Point Of View Of Intellectual Power It Is The Most Important Work Ever To Come From An Italian Mind." A Printing And The Mind Of Man Title. First Published In 1561, Twenty One Years After Guicciardini's Death. Fenton's English Translation Was First Printed In London In 1579 And Went Through Three Editions In Fifty Years. The First Edition Of 1594 Is Rarely Seen. This Copy Is Still Quite Readable.

(Benavente, c. 1482-1569, México), más conocido como Motolinia, fue un misionero franciscano que fungió como historiador de la Nueva España. Formó parte de los Doce apóstoles de México. Se caracterizó por la promoción de una intensa evangelización de los pobladores de Mesoamérica. Motolinia es el nombre que él mismo adoptó para así ser nombrado por los habitantes de México, el cual significa pobre o afligido en náhuatl y que procede de mo (es/se) y tolinia (pobre/afligir), es decir, "el que es pobre o se aflige".1? Sus escritos publicados acerca de las costumbres y tradiciones locales justo después de la Conquista de México han sido tomados históricamente como documentos válidos de etnografía. Sin embargo, Motolinia tenía la responsabilidad de fomentar la religión católica en los pobladores de México y adaptarlos a las prácticas españolas de la época. Es por esto que fue intensamente denunciado por fray Bartolomé de las Casas ante el rey de España Carlos V, lo que suscitó un conflicto entre estos dos religiosos, especialmente por el desacuerdo en la aplicación de las Leyes Nuevas (o Leyes de Burgos). With 33 in-text woodcut… illustrations: 23 (4 of which are repeated) of ships, 3 of clothing (a female figure, a senator in a toga and a soldier), and 7 of vases.Second collected edition bearing the same dedication addressed by Lazare de Baïf to the King of France Francis I (Paris, 25 August 1536) and Charles Estienne's short preface as the first edition (Paris, Robert Estienne, 1536). Both editions include the De re navali, the De re vestiaria and the De vasculis by Baïf, as well as Antonio Telesio's treatise on colours, first published in Venice in 1528.Baïf scholarly reputation rests on these three Latin works: De re vestiaria (first edition: Basel, J. Bebel, 1526), dedicated to Jean de Lorraine, which contains his annotations to the law Vestis, ff. de auro et argento legato (Digest xxXIV il 23-5) and at the time of its publication earned him the second rank after Budé among the French scholars; De vasculis (first edition: Basel, H. Froben, 1531), dedicated to the chancellor Antoine du Bourg; and finally De re navali first appeared in Robert Estienne Paris edition of 1536. This latter edition, as well as the present Froben edition, is accompanied by illustrations derived from sketches of the pillar of Trajan and other monuments which had been obtained for Baïf by the French ambassador to Rome, François de Dinteville. After Froben reprint, another edition, expanded and revised by the author, was published posthumously by Robert Estienne (Paris, September 1549). Charles Estienne rearranged Baïf's work for the use of young students (various editions, 1535-37).Lazare de Baïf (Bayfius, Bayfus) was born around 1496 of a noble family of Anjou at the Château des Pins near La Fleche. After studying law, he went to Rome with Christophe de Longueil (c. 1516) and studied with Janus Lascaris and Marcus Musurus, no doubt at the recently established college on the Quirinal. After several years Baïf returned to France and taught law and letters at the University of Angers. In these years he laid the groundwork for his learned publications, investigating the practical side of ancient life on the basis of the Corpus juris, according to the method developed by Budé. In 1525 Baïf entered the service of Cardinal Jean de Lorraine. After taking part in the peasants war in Alsace, he followed the cardinal to Lyon. They were on their way to Spain, but the freeing of King Francis I made that further trip unnecessary. In 1527 he was named apostolic protonotary, a position which enabled him to receive two abbeys in commendam. In 1529 Francis I appointed him resident ambassador to Venice, and he left for his new post on 25 June. In Venice Baïf showed great zeal in producing scrupulous diplomatic dispatches. Baïf received Girolamo Aleandro, Giambattista Egnazio, and Lazzaro Bonamico, and appealed to Francis I in favour of Michelangelo. He also corresponded with Pietro Bembo, Jacopo Sadoleto, Germain de Brie, and Erasmus, and continued his philological and archeological research. He even began studying Hebrew, presumably with Elias Levita. From May 1530 Baïf employed as his secretary Pierre Bunel of Toulouse. In February 1532 his illegitimate son, Jean-Antoine, was born, a future poet of the Pléiade to whose education Baïf always paid careful attention, entrusting him to excellent tutors such as Charles Estienne and Jacques Toussain. At the beginning of 1534 Baïf was recalled from Venice at his own request. Returning to Paris, he set up house in the suburb of Saint-Marceau, keeping his son with him.
